Abstract
The present research work entitled, “Effect of growth regulators and nutrients on
performance of tomato (Solanum lycopersicum L.) hybrid Arka Rakshak” was
conducted during rabi, 2018-19 at research field of Department of Vegetable Science,
Odisha University of Agriculture and Technology, Bhubaneswar. The experiment was laid
out in Randomized Block Design (RBD) with thirteen treatments such as T1 – Control, T2-
NAA (25 ppm), T3-NAA (25 ppm)1st spray, Triacontanol (.05%EC) 2nd spray, T4-Boron
(0.2%) 1st spray, NAA (25 ppm) 2nd spray,T5-Calcium (0.5%) 1stspray, NAA (45 ppm)
2nd spray, T6-Boron (0.2%) 1st spray, Calcium(0.5%) 2nd spray, NAA (25 ppm) 3rd spray,
T7-Triacontanol (0.05%EC),T8-Boron (0.2%)1st spray, Triacontanol (0.05%EC) 2nd spray,
T9-Calcium (0.5%) 1st spray, Triacontanol (0.05%EC) 2nd spray ,T10-Boron (0.2%) 1st
spray, Calcium (0.5%) 2nd spray, Triacontanol (0.05%EC) 3rd spray ,T11-Boron (0.2%),T12-
Boron (0.2%) 1st spray, Calcium (0.5%) 2nd spray,T13-Calcium (0.5%) which were
replicated twice. The results revealed that the maximum values of morphometric characters
such as plant height (105.51 cm), number of branches per plant (9.75) and number of leaves
per plant (255.20) were recorded with foliar application of Boron (0.2%) as 1st spray,
Calcium (0.5%) as 2nd spray, Triacontanol (0.05%EC) as 3rd spray chronologically (T10 ).
Highest yield and yield attributing parameters such as fruit diameter (4.65 cm), fruit weight
(72.06 g), fruit yield per plant (4.26 kg) and yield per hectare (60.39 t) were recorded with
foliar application of Boron (0.2%) as 1st spray, Calcium (0.5%) as 2nd spray, Triacontanol
(0.05%EC) as 3rd spray chronologically (T10 ) . Similarly highest benefit-cost ratio of (6.22)
was observed with foliar application of Boron (0.2%) as 1st spray, Calcium (0.5%) as 2nd
spray, Triacontanol (0.05%EC) as 3rd spray chronologically (T10). Whereas the highest
yield attributing parameters such as flowers per cluster (9.1), fruit per cluster (8.0) and fruit
per plant (59.07) were recorded with foliar application of Boron (0.2%) as 1st spray,
Calcium (0.5%) as 2nd spray, NAA (25 ppm) as 3rd spray consecutively (T6). Thus, in this
experiment it was observed that foliar application of Boron (0.2%) 1st spray, Calcium
(0.5%) 2nd spray, Triacontanol (0.05%EC) 3rd spray consecutively produced better plant
height (105.51 cm), maximum number of leaves per plant (255.20), highest fruit diameter
(4.65 cm), highest fruit weight (72.06 g), highest yield per hectare (60.39 t) and highest
benefit-cost ratio of (2.40) as compared to other treatments in Arka Rakshak hybrid variety
of tomato released from IIHR.
